16 Times Table

The times table of 16 is an important step in developing strong multiplication skills, especially as children advance to more complex math topics. Although it can be a bit trickier than smaller times tables, the 16 times table follows a clear and consistent pattern that helps children recognize and memorize the sequence. By practicing regularly, students will quickly see the pattern of adding 16 to each number, making it easier to predict and recall the next multiple. Mastering the 16 times table not only builds confidence in multiplication but also lays the groundwork for understanding concepts like division, factors, and algebra, where multiples of 16 appear frequently. This knowledge is essential for tackling more challenging math problems and developing quick mental calculation skills.

How To Read The Times Table of 16?

Let us see how to read the times table of 16.

1 × 16 = 16 One times sixteen is sixteen.
2 × 16 = 32 Two times sixteen is thirty-two.
3 × 16 = 48 Three times sixteen is forty-eight.
4 × 16 = 64 Four times sixteen is sixty-four.
5 × 16 = 80 Five times sixteen is eighty.
6 × 16 = 96 Six times sixteen is ninety-six.
7 × 16 = 112 Seven times sixteen is one hundred twelve.
8 × 16 = 128 Eight times sixteen is one hundred twenty-eight.
9 × 16 = 144 Nine times sixteen is one hundred forty-four.
10 × 16 = 160 Ten times sixteen is one hundred sixty.

Tips To Learn The Times Table of 16

Here are a few tricks and tips to help learn the times table of 16, which might make it easier for your child to memorize it.

Times Table Chart : A times table chart is a helpful visual tool for learning the times table of 16. This chart organizes the multiples of 16 in a sequence, making it easier to spot patterns and repetitions in the results. It serves as a quick reference guide, helping learners recall multiples of 16 with ease.

Skip Counting : Encourage children to skip counting by 16. This method helps reinforce the times table by counting in jumps of 16: 16, 32, 48, 64, 80, 96, 112, 128, 144, and so on. Skipping numbers helps children to get used to the pattern.

Use Doubling : A helpful strategy for learning the times table of 16 is by using the concept of doubling the times table of 8. This approach makes multiplying by 16 easier and more intuitive.
Since 16 is 2 times 8, you can use the times table of 8 and double it.
For Example:
8 × 1 = 8 → 16 × 1 = 16,
8 × 2 = 16 → 16 × 2 = 32, and so on.

Pattern in Last Digits : The times table of 16 follows a repeating pattern in the last digits of the numbers, making it easier to identify and remember. The last digits go 6, 2, 8, 4, 0 in a consistent cycle for every five numbers, which can help children predict the next number in the sequence.

Solved Examples

1. How much is 16 × 13?

  1. a)   176
  2. b)   188
  3. c)   204
  4. d)   208

Solution:
From the times table of 16,
16 × 13 = 208

2. Ariel says that 16 multiplied by 7 gives 114. Is she correct?

  1. a)   Yes
  2. b)   No

Solution:
From the times table of 16,
16 × 7 = 112.
16 multiplied by 7 gives 112, not 114.
No, Ariel is not correct.

3. 16 multiplied by what number gives 144?

  1. a)   8
  2. b)   9
  3. c)   7
  4. d)   10

Solution:
From the times table of 16,
16 × 9 = 144.
16 multiplied by 9 gives 144.

4. In a library, there are 3 shelves, and each shelf holds 16 books. If Leena takes 12 books to read at home, how many books remain in the library?

  1. a)   28
  2. b)   40
  3. c)   42
  4. d)   36

Solution:
Number of books in each shelf = 16.
Number of shelves = 3.
Total number of books = 16 × 3 = 48.
After taking 12 books to read,
Remaining number of books = 48 - 12 = 36.
So, 36 books remain in the library.

5. Larry says that 16 times 2 is the same as 2 × 8 × 2. Is he correct?

  1. a)   Yes
  2. b)   No

Solution:
Since 16 is 2 times 8, we can use the times table of 8 and double it to get the times table of 16,
16 times 2 = 16 × 2 = 32
2 × 8 = 16
2 × 8 × 2 = 16 × 2 = 32
16 times 2 is the same as 2 × 8 × 2.
Yes, Larry is correct.
